Sessions Initiation Protocol
Since VoIP most commonly uses Sessions Initiation Protocol (also known as SIP) as its underlying protocol and SIP offers a wide variety of functionalities, this means integrating your VoIP system with IoT will provide you with that much more benefits. For instance, by using the presence capabilities found in SIP, you can create an enhanced VoIP system that allows you to include information that comes from various sensors. This means that you will be able to do things such as to receive notifications when certain motion sensors have been activated, among other things.
Added Level of Security
Lastly, one of the reasons many people are reluctant to use more technology, and especially services that are connected to the internet, is that they can cause issues with cybersecurity. Luckily, by integrating your VoIP system with the IoT, you will have a greater level of control in terms of certain aspects of your company. For instance, they can be used to automatically make calls to a specified number if certain alarms are triggered (i.e. carbon monoxide detectors, smoke detectors, etc.). Additionally, the system can also be programmed to require access codes for various pieces of equipment to prevent unauthorized users from accessing them.
